Here's How Much You Would Have Made Owning Signature Bank Stock In The Last 15 Years

Signature Bank SBNY has outperformed the market over the past 15 years by 9.78% on an annualized basis.

Buying $100 In SBNY: 15 years ago, an investor could have purchased 3.25 shares of Signature Bank at the time with $100. This investment in SBNY would have produced an average annual return of 17.99%. Currently, Signature Bank has a market capitalization of $22.07 billion.

Signature Bank's Share Price Over Last 15 Years

If you had invested $100 in Signature Bank you would have approximately $1,181.75 today.

Finally -- what's the point of all this? The key insight to take from this article is to note how much of a difference compounded returns can make in your cash growth over a period of time.
